Primary Market: The Initial Offering

The primary market is where a company issues new shares of its stock to the public for the first time. This is often referred to as an Initial Public Offering (IPO). Secondary Market: Trading Existing Shares

Once shares are issued in the primary market, they are available for trading in the secondary market. This is where investors buy and sell shares of a company that are already owned by other investors. Benefits of Investing in the Secondary Market

Investing in the secondary market offers investors the convenience of buying and selling shares at any time. This liquidity allows investors to react quickly to market changes and adjust their portfolios accordingly. Additionally, the secondary market provides a platform for price discovery, where the market determines the value of the stock based on supply and demand.
